REYN currently pays investors $0.92 per share, or 3.28%, on an annual basis. The company increased its dividend 2 times in the past 5 years, and its payout has grown 11.65% over the same time period. REYN’s payout ratio currently sits at 71% of earnings.

Consecutive Years of Dividend Increase is the number of years in a row in which there has been at least one payout increase and no payout decreases. These returns cover a period from January 1, 1988 through April 3, 2023. A simple, equally-weighted average return of all Zacks Rank stocks is calculated to determine the monthly return. The monthly returns are then compounded to arrive at the annual return. Only Zacks Rank stocks included in Zacks hypothetical portfolios at the beginning of each month are included in the return calculations. Zacks Ranks stocks can, and often do, change throughout the month.

Reynolds Consumer Products declared a quarterly dividend on Thursday, April 27th. Shareholders of record on Wednesday, May 17th will be given a dividend of $0.23 per share on Wednesday, May 31st. This represents a $0.92 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.25%.
